`

PL/SQL 联合数组,集合类型

 
阅读更多

自定义Type:

 

create Type arr_Type  IS Table of varchar2(128);

 

使用:

      

       v_arr  arr_type;

       v_arr:=arr_type();  --初始化

      

       v_arr.extend;         --增加一个空间

       v_arr(v_arr.count):='abc';

 

       v_arr.delete;              --消毁

 

分享到:
评论

相关推荐

    只能在PL/SQL中访问联合数组。

    在Oracle数据库的PL/SQL环境中,联合数组(Varying Array)是一种特殊的变量类型,它允许程序员存储一组相同类型的元素,这些元素可以是数值、字符串或其他复杂的数据类型。联合数组在PL/SQL中扮演着重要角色,特别...

    pl/sql最新中文手册

    6. **复合类型**:PL/SQL支持数组、集合和记录等复合类型,这些使得处理复杂数据结构变得可能。手册会详细介绍这些类型的创建和使用。 7. **包(Packages)**:包是将相关的过程、函数和变量封装在一起的一种方式,...

    pl/sql 学习资料

    - 表类型:使用PL/SQL表类型进行集合操作。 -记录类型:定义和使用记录类型,类似于结构或对象。 5. **程序单元**: - 包(PACKAGE):定义公共接口和私有实现,提高代码复用性。 -存储过程和函数:创建存储在...

    Oracle Database 12c PL/SQL开发指南 实例源代码

    5. **集合类型**:包括数组(PLS_INTEGER索引的PL/SQL表)和关联数组(索引由非数字类型的值定义),以及如何在集合中插入、删除和迭代元素。 6. **包(PACKAGE)**:创建和使用包来组织相关的过程和函数,实现模块...

    精通pl/sql

    5. **集合类型**:讨论PL/SQL中的集合类型,如数组、关联数组、表类型和索引表,以及它们在处理大量数据时的优势。 6. **包(PACKAGE)**:解释如何创建和使用包,包括包规范(PACKAGE SPECIFICATION)和包体...

    整理:oracle pl/sql 入门+ 数组使用+游标+动态SQL

    - PL/SQL数组:在PL/SQL中,数组是一种可以存储同一类型数据的集合,提供了批量操作数据的能力。 - 定义数组:学习如何声明并初始化数组,以及指定数组的大小和元素类型。 - 数组操作:包括赋值、索引访问、遍历...

    pl/sql使用软件

    4. **集合**:PL/SQL支持数组和记录等集合类型,允许存储多个同类型的数据项。 5. **游标**:游标是处理查询结果集的一种方式,可以逐行访问SELECT语句返回的结果。这对于迭代处理大量数据非常有用。 6. **存储...

    PL/SQL学习笔记

    复合类型包括记录类型和集合类型,其中集合类型又包括数组和表。参考类型是记录的引用,用于在PL/SQL程序中操作数据库表中的行。 PL/SQL支持多种流程控制语句,包括条件语句(如IF和CASE)以及循环语句(如FOR、...

    oracle 中 pl/sql 只是学习方法

    3. **集合和游标**:集合是PL/SQL中处理多行数据的有效工具,如VARRAYs(固定大小数组)和associative arrays(关联数组)。游标则允许我们一行一行地处理查询结果,是处理动态数据的重要手段。 4. **存储过程和...

    oracle pl/sql fundamentals

    7. **记录和指针**:理解PL/SQL中的记录类型,以及如何使用指针在记录和集合中移动。 8. **动态SQL**:了解如何在PL/SQL中构建和执行动态SQL语句,以适应不断变化的查询需求。 9. **事务管理**:学习如何控制事务...

    ORALCE PL/SQL程序设计第五版

    4. **集合和记录类型**:PL/SQL支持集合类型,如数组和关联数组,以及自定义记录类型,这些允许你存储和操作多条数据。集合和记录类型大大增强了处理复杂数据结构的能力。 5. **索引和触发器**:在Oracle数据库中,...

    pl/sql开发

    PL/SQL支持多种数据类型,如数值类型(NUMBER、INTEGER)、字符类型(VARCHAR2、CHAR)、日期类型(DATE)、布尔类型(BOOLEAN)以及复合数据类型(记录、集合)等。 1.4 **PL/SQL的操作符** PL/SQL包含算术、比较...

    Oracle PL SQL 程序设计 下 第五版

    - 集合:PL/SQL提供数组和关联数组,允许存储多个同类型的值。 - 游标:用于遍历查询结果集,允许按行处理数据,常用于动态执行SQL。 6. **异常处理** - PL/SQL提供了一个异常处理机制,通过EXCEPTION关键字捕获...

    PL-SQL(chinese).rar_pl_pl sql_pl/sql

    PL/SQL支持游标、嵌套表、关联数组等高级数据结构,这些在处理复杂查询和批量操作时非常有用。此外,PL/SQL还可以调用Oracle的内置函数和过程,以及用户自定义的数据库对象,实现与数据库的深度交互。 总之,PL/...

    精品资源:超全PL/SQL教程全集

    - **集合**:PL/SQL提供数组类型,可以存储一组相同类型的值,方便批量操作。 5. **异常处理** - **异常**:当程序运行时发生错误,会产生异常。PL/SQL中的异常处理机制允许我们编写代码来捕获并处理这些异常。 ...

    PL/SQL 9中文注册版

    5. **集合与记录**:PL/SQL支持数组(collections)和记录(records)的概念,可以存储多个同类型或不同类型的数据。 6. **游标**:游标用于处理查询结果集,可以逐行读取数据,常在循环中使用。 7. **异常处理**...

    PL/SQL 9.0

    - **集合(Collection)**:PL/SQL支持数组和嵌套表,可以存储多个相同类型的数据。 5. **包(Package)**: - 包是将相关的过程、函数、变量和常量组合在一起的容器,有助于代码组织和重用。 6. **触发器...

    Oracle.PL.SQL程序设计

    3. **集合与记录类型**:PL/SQL支持数组和复合类型,如VARRAYs(固定大小数组)、associative arrays(关联数组)和records(记录),这些可以用来处理多行或多列的数据。 4. **游标**:游标是处理单行查询结果的...

    基本PL/SQL编程

    记录可以包含多个不同类型的字段,而数组则是一组相同类型的元素集合。 **§2.4.3 使用%ROWTYPE** %ROWTYPE关键字用于创建与表的行结构匹配的记录变量,这样可以直接访问表的所有列。 **§2.4.4 LOB类型** LOB...

    pl/sql基础教程

    以上只是PL/SQL基础教程的部分内容,完整的教程还将涵盖更多主题,如流程控制语句、游标、游标变量、集合、游标FOR循环、数据库连接、存储过程、函数、触发器、包、动态SQL以及性能优化等。掌握PL/SQL,对于开发和...

Global site tag (gtag.js) - Google Analytics